Transaction 99e6330a8626111bc91fd00b97fa4aabd1a7f3c85da9c5e47df5775ebed580ec
2 Input
2 Outputs
- 99e6330a8626111bc91fd00b97fa4aabd1a7f3c85da9c5e47df5775ebed580ec:0
- 99e6330a8626111bc91fd00b97fa4aabd1a7f3c85da9c5e47df5775ebed580ec:1
value 633215
address 12ZCYUKX76nz5cP8768Qkeh9eyTVJXwAtA
value 100000000
address 37x3MLjCYqS15KKttEgejoku4Bb1zrmh3j